In this example, the organizational development and change activities are conducted in the overall context of development and implementation of a Strategic Plan. Ongoing coaching during the project guides the successful organizational change and learning that results during, and shortly after, implementing the Strategic Plan.

www.uky.eduaugment a person’s academic learning and experience. Wagner and Sternberg (1987) believe that the ability to acquire and manage tacit knowledge are hallmarks of managerial success. Opportunities to use tacit knowledge are prime factors in attracting and maintaining a talented, loyal, productive workforce (Smith, 2000).
